#04f66c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04f66c is composed of 1.6% red, 96.5%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.1%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 145.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 49%. #04f66c color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ffd8 with #00ed00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

Shades and Tints of #04f66c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000e06 is the darkest color, while #fafff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#04f66c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77837c is the less saturated color, while #04f66c is the most saturated one.
